Today, many people and companies celebrate having more diversity in the workplace, which is a major step toward inclusion. The next step can be to integrate more inclusion by using empathy in the workplace. Empathy is a powerful skill that contributes to a workplace culture where everyone can feel they belong. But what are some of the challenges to being empathetic at work? How can you overcome them to create a culture of empathy and inclusivity?
In this course on Overcoming Challenges to Empathy and Inclusion in the Workplace, you will learn how assumptions can impact your ability to be empathetic, equitable, and inclusive in the workplace. You’ll also learn how to actively listen to your coworkers, and we will discuss how you can question and confront your own personal biases. We will also talk about how you can avoid empathy fatigue by exploring the importance of setting personal boundaries and limitations.
